Setting Up Your Google Calendar API Test Environment
Before you can start creating calendar events using the Google Calendar API, you need to set up a test environment. This involves creating a Google Cloud project, enabling the Google Calendar API, and configuring OAuth 2.0 for authentication. Follow these steps to get started:
Create a Google Cloud Project
- Go to the Google Cloud Console.
- Click on the Menu icon, navigate to IAM & Admin, and select Create a Project.
- Enter a descriptive name for your project and click Create.
Enable the Google Calendar API
- In the Google Cloud Console, navigate to APIs & Services and click on Library.
- Search for Google Calendar API and click on it.
- Click the Enable button to activate the API for your project.
Configure OAuth 2.0 Consent Screen
- In the Google Cloud Console, go to APIs & Services and select OAuth consent screen.
- Select the user type for your app and click Create.
- Fill out the required fields, such as App name and User support email, then click Save and Continue.
Create OAuth 2.0 Credentials
- Navigate to APIs & Services and click on Credentials.
- Click Create Credentials and select OAuth client ID.
- Choose Web application as the application type.
- Under Authorized redirect URIs, add the URI where your application will handle the OAuth 2.0 response.
- Click Create to generate your Client ID and Client Secret.
With these steps completed, you now have a Google Cloud project with the Google Calendar API enabled and OAuth 2.0 credentials set up. You can use these credentials to authenticate API requests and start creating calendar events programmatically.

Best Practices for Storing User Credentials Securely
- Always store sensitive information like OAuth tokens securely, using encryption and secure storage solutions.
- Regularly rotate credentials to minimize the risk of unauthorized access.
Handling Google Calendar API Rate Limits
Google Calendar API enforces rate limits to ensure fair usage. To handle these limits effectively:
- Implement exponential backoff strategies to retry requests after receiving rate limit errors.
- Monitor your application's API usage and optimize requests to stay within the allowed limits.
Transforming and Standardizing Data Fields
Ensure that data fields such as event times and attendee information are standardized to maintain consistency across your application. Use libraries or built-in functions to handle time zones and date formats accurately.
